    I Still Love You

    It doesnt matter what I say
    It doesn't matter what is real
    All I know is it cant go away
    Everyday this is how I feel

    I still love you with all my heart
    I keep thinking about how it used to be
    And how you said we'd never part
    There's no future without you, that I can see

    Everything I own reminds me of you
    Everytime I think of you my heart drops
    There's a lump in my throat, but theres nothing I can do
    Like the world just spins, and it suddenly stops

    There's something wrong with the world of love
    Don't know how you can say goodbye when you know it's meant to be
    Cause I know you fit me perfectly, like a glove
    Maybe there's something wrong I couldn't see

    Everytime I hear your name I wanna cry
    Fight back the tears so I dont have to
    But there's something you should know in case I die
    I loved you then, and now, and I'll always love you

    Everytime we talk, I just want to tell you how I feel
    But I just get so choked up, I can't say anything to you
    I don't think this is something I should continue to conceal
    I just want to say that I still love you
